The cables are directly connected to a corresponding one of the cable positioning attachments at the platform connection end. The actuators are mounted to the frame and are adapted to retract or extend a corresponding one of the cables from the actuator end in a straight line between the platform connection end and the actuator end in order to provide at least three degrees of freedom movement to the platform, according to a rehabilitation protocol.
